Abstract

The invention relates to a left-internal and right-internal ejection balance cable hook towed machine aircraft carrier electromagnetic flywheel ejector. A left-internal and right-internal ejection balance cable hook towed machine can be used in the defense technology and serves as left-internal and right-internal ejection balance cable device in a hook towed machine of the ejector used by an aircraft carrier ejection plane. The left-internal and right-internal ejection balance cable hook towed machine can be arranged under an aircraft carrier flat deck hook groove and can also be arranged under a bow aircraft carrier deck, and towing ejection is carried out in a rack rail in a cabin; a left-internal and right-internal ejection balance cable is arranged on a left inner wheel groove at the front end of a towing force mergence balanced left beam to rotate and on a right inner wheel groove at the front end of a towing force mergence balanced right beam to rotate, and can be arranged and under the aircraft carrier flat deck hook groove and performs skewed edge shaking of a towing ejection left-internal and right-internal towing ejection cable belt, and movable decks do not need to be installed at both sides of the aircraft carrier flat deck ejection hook groove.
